Transaction 663bf81cb7ed0a76a93b689d202b47575a3988e8588df9cb7276aead5cb1f903
1 Input
2 Outputs
- 663bf81cb7ed0a76a93b689d202b47575a3988e8588df9cb7276aead5cb1f903:0
- 663bf81cb7ed0a76a93b689d202b47575a3988e8588df9cb7276aead5cb1f903:1
value 56847
address 3D2cDJZ1UUR8b6bL5zy12jXjq7SW3Dcnqj
value 6523583
address 15yQ3mFtRBBZ6H9RcgRGe2oGL1YbuPvakx